When you step into my studio in Ghansoli, it is not just about pointing a camera. I use a specific 4-point lighting setup combined with gobo projectors to create those distinct window-pane shadows you see in my portraits. It adds cinematic depth without needing to hunt for outdoor locations, so we get that moody, intimate look regardless of the weather outside.

The Maharashtrian Touch
I have a deep love for capturing heritage looks. If you are coming in for a traditional session, we focus on the details that define our culture. From the proper drape of a Nauvari saree to the placement of the Nath, I guide you to ensure the traditional elements look authentic and powerful. I often use props like brass lamps and marigolds to ground the images in our traditions.
